    PADDLING Registration

    Check the days you plan on paddling. You may choose to do all or part of the day. If you’re not sure, how far you will paddle, check the ALL DAY option. We will confirm closer to the date.

    Sunday May 15 ALL DAY: 11:00 Mayville Rotary Park – Greenhead Landing (10.2 miles)Sunday May 15 – Kekoskee to Greenhead Landing (3.8 miles)

    Monday May 16: 9:00 Greenhead Landing to Horicon Legion Park (7.7 miles)

    Tuesday May 17: 9:00 Kiwanis Park Horicon – Neider Park, Hustisford (8.3 miles)

    Wednesday May 18 ALL DAY: 9:00 Lions Park, Hustisford – Harnischfeger County Park (17.3 miles)Wednesday May 18: 9:00 Lions Park, Hustisford – Monroe Rd (15.4 miles)

    Thursday May 19 ALL DAY: 9:00 Harnischfeger – Kanow County Park (11.3 miles)Thursday May 19: 9:00 Harnischfeger – Kaul Park (5.7 miles)

    Friday May 20 ALL DAY: 9:30am Kanow County Park to Willow Street in Watertown (15.7 miles)Friday May 20 optional part day: end at Pipersville, County P 10.4 miles

    Saturday May 21 ALL DAY: 9:00 Tivoli Island, Watertown – Rock River Park, Johnson Creek (13.7 miles)Saturday May 21: ~12:30 Launch Below Lower Dam – Rock River Park, Johnson Creek (12.9) miles)

    Note: After a short paddle between the dams, there will be an hour and a half public program at the Watertown Senior Center starting about 11:00. After which we will portage to the lower dam and continue to Johnson Creek.

    Sunday May 22 ALL DAY: 9:00 Rock River Park, Johnson Creek – Elmore Klement Park, Fort Atkinson (10.5 miles )Sunday May 22: 9:00 Rock River Park, Johnson Creek – Jefferson Rotary Park (5.7 miles)Sunday May 22: ~1:00 Jefferson Rotary Park – Elmore Klement Park, Fort Atkinson (4.8 miles)

    Monday May 23 ALL DAY: 9:00 Elmore Klement Park, Fort Atkinson – Vinnie Ha Ha Road (8.9 + miles)Monday May 23: 9:00 Elmore Klement Park – North Water Street West (2.8 miles)

    Miles will depend on how far up the Bark River we travel; if weather is favorable paddlers may choose to continue down the shore of Lake Koshkonong.

    Tuesday May 24 ALL DAY: 9:00 Indianford County Park – Traxler Park, Janesville (11.9 miles)Tuesday May 24: 9:00 Indianford County Park – Janesville Town Launch (8.1 miles)

    Wednesday May 25 ALL DAY: 9:00 Afton Road Boat Launch – Riverside Park, Beloit (13.6 miles)Wednesday May 25, 9:00 Afton Road Boat Launch – Preservation Park (9.8 miles)Wednesday May 25, time tbd, Preservation Park - Riverside Park, Beloit (3.8)
